The Industrial Development Corporation (IDC) is now accepting applications from suitably qualified graduates for its 2025/2026 Internship Programme (Multiple Positions). The closing date for applications is 01 August 2025.

This is a 24-month paid internship programme designed to give South African graduates the tools, support, and exposure they need to succeed in today’s competitive job market. 🌍 Where Will You Work?

Internship placements will take place at the IDC Head Office and Regional Offices across South Africa. Whether you’re based in Gauteng or elsewhere, there could be a spot for you.


🧠 What Is the IDC Internship Programme About?

The programme runs over two years (24 months) and is all about preparing young professionals for real working environments. You’ll be matched with mentors, gain industry knowledge, work on meaningful projects, and apply your classroom learning in real-world situations. 📚 Fields of Study – Who Should Apply?

If you’ve graduated in any of the following fields, you’re encouraged to apply:

  • Accounting / Financial Management / Management Accounting
  • Financial Accounting
  • Information Science / Information Management
  • Records Management
  • Law / LLB
  • Financial Engineering / Quantitative Risk / Mathematical Finance
  • Actuarial Science
  • Financial Econometrics / Mathematical Economics
  • Finance / Financial Modelling
  • Industrial Engineering
  • Civil / Construction Engineering
  • Mechanical / Electrical Engineering
  • Environmental Science
  • Human Resource Management / Development
  • Psychology / Education
  • Data Science
  • Journalism / Media Studies / Brand Communication
  • Real Estate Valuation / Property Studies
  • CTA / Honours in Finance or Accounting

Note: Even if you are a matriculant living with a disability, you are also encouraged to apply!


✅ Who Can Apply? (Eligibility Requirements)

To qualify for this internship, you must:

  • Be a South African citizen
  • Be under 35 years of age
  • Be unemployed and not enrolled in any internship or learnership
  • Have completed your qualification (degree, diploma, or certificate)
  • Not be studying currently
  • Speak and write English well
